H2001 Instituto Doug Allen
Las Lajas, Comayagua,
Honduras

SCW Canada has partnered with the Municipal Government of Las Lajas, the community of Lajas and the Ministry of Education to build a new high school which is desperately needed to serve the students in this community as well as a number of nearby communities. This project will provide secondary school education with a focus on vocational trades.

The first phase of construction comprises four large classrooms with washrooms. One classroom will have enhanced electrical services to allow training in electrical technology. Another classroom is outfitted as a computer lab and the remaining two classrooms are for general secondary school curriculum. The site of the school has been provided by the local municipality of Las Lajas and the local community has contributes some labour and materials.

Construction commenced in February 2020 but was delayed for 2 years due to Covid as well as two hurricanes in 2021. Construction of phase 1 was completed by the fall of 2022 but the school opening was further delayed by a lack of qualified teachers being readily available. The school opened in April 2023 and planning for Phase 2 which will include an automotive technology shop is underway.

Construction Cost For Phase 1    $126,809.04 USD
